Description
Fruity Pebbles Sushi is a fun and colorful dessert that transforms the classic crispy rice treat into playful sushi rolls. Made with melted marshmallows, butter, Fruity Pebbles cereal, and a layer of marshmallow fluff, this no-bake sweet treat is easy to make and perfect for parties or a unique snack.
Ingredients
Scale
Base Mixture
- 1/4 cup butter
- 10 oz mini marshmallows
- 5 cups Fruity Pebbles cereal
Filling & Garnish
- 2 cups marshmallow fluff
Instructions
- Prepare pan: Line a baking sheet with wax paper and grease it with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
- Melt marshmallows and butter: In a pot over low heat, melt the butter. Add the mini marshmallows and stir continually until they are fully melted and combined into a smooth mixture. Remove the pot from heat immediately once melted.
- Mix cereal: Quickly add the Fruity Pebbles cereal to the melted marshmallow and butter mix, stirring continuously until all the cereal is completely coated with the marshmallow mixture.
- Form base layer: Press the cereal mixture onto the prepared baking sheet, patting it into a thin, even rectangle shape using a spatula or your hands.
- Spread fluff: Evenly spread a thin single layer of marshmallow fluff over the cereal base.
- Roll sushi: Slice the cereal sheet in half crosswise, then carefully roll each half from the long side into sushi-like rolls.
- Chill: Place the rolled sushi sheets in the refrigerator for about 1 hour or until they are firm and can be sliced cleanly.
- Slice and serve: After chilling, slice the rolls into sushi-sized pieces and serve as fun fruity dessert bites.
Notes
- Work quickly when mixing the cereal with the melted marshmallows to prevent hardening.
- Use wax paper or parchment paper to make removing the cereal sheet easier.
- These are best eaten the same day but can be stored in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
- You can use other colorful crispy rice cereals if Fruity Pebbles are unavailable.
- Greasing your hands with a little butter or spray can help when patting down the sticky cereal mixture.
